发现xx设备上缺少lsof命令,整好我的虚拟机上有,scp一个过去.
发现提示
-ash: lsof: not found
最终发现
lsof: ELF 64-bit LSB executable, x86-64, version 1 (SYSV), dynamically linked, interpreter /lib/ld64-uClibc.so.0, corrupted section header size
toolchain 有问题,使用uclibc,xx设备使用的是glibc
readelf -r lsof
There are no relocations in this file.
--- Advanced configuration options (for developers) [*] Toolchain Options ---> C Library implementation (Use (e)glibc) ---> (X) Use (e)glibc
重新make
最后使用glibc,不是eglibc
阅读(2280) | 评论(0) | 转发(0) |